For Argon2 password hashing, either
<link xlink:href="&url.libargon2;">libargon2</link> is required or, as of
PHP 8.4.0, OpenSSL version 3.2 or later. As of PHP 7.3.0, libargon2 version
20161029 or later is required if libargon2 is used.

However, to enable Argon2 password hashing, PHP must be built either with
libargon2 support using the
<option role="configure">--with-password-argon2</option> configure option
or, starting from PHP 8.4.0, with OpenSSL using
<option role="configure">--with-openssl</option>.
